Least Common Multiple of 34066 and 34077 with GCF Formula

The formula of LCM is LCM(a,b) = ( a × b) / GCF(a,b).
We need to calculate greatest common factor 34066 and 34077, than apply into the LCM equation.

GCF(34066,34077) = 1
LCM(34066,34077) = ( 34066 × 34077) / 1
LCM(34066,34077) = 1160867082 / 1
LCM(34066,34077) = 1160867082
